    Have you tried the inclinometer sample?  Are you programming in JavaScript or C#?  In JavaScript Blend works really well for inclinometer, simple orientation, compass and gyro.  Hitting F5 and running the application works for all sensors.  In C# blend does not interact with the sensors.  However using F5 and running the app will work.

    We do not have a sensor simulator.  You would need an actual sensor to test your application with.  Do you have an external or internal Windows 8 sensor?
